Commit History

Author SHA1 Message Date
  Nick Chappell 33ff28b86d Add parameters for Nagios plugin pacakges and install them with a package resource in the icinga2::server::packages class so we can get the Nagios plugin packages Icinga 2 servers. 10 years ago
  Nick Chappell 5ce282fdc8 Added an empty class file for icinga2::objects so that we can keep all of the object types in their own subclass and directory hierarchy. 10 years ago
  Nick Chappell 79b7b3de82 Merge branch 'develop' 10 years ago
  Nick Chappell 70e0f29dfc Added directories for template, constant and apply objects. 10 years ago
  Nick Chappell 98022e2910 Add directory resources for /etc/icinga2/objects and subdirectories underneath it for each object type outlined on: http://docs.icinga.org/icinga2/latest/doc/module/icinga2/toc#icinga2#object-types. 10 years ago
  Nick Chappell e20a06194c Add the objects/ directory as one to recursively include when looking for ojbect definitions. 10 years ago
  Nick Chappell d354aaffcd Added parameters for /etc/icinga2/objects/ and its subfolders. 10 years ago
  Nick Chappell 9c83a449e0 Added a subsection for server service parameters and case statement to pick the Icinga 2 daemon name based on the OS; added a service resource for the Icinga 2 daemon; uncommented the squiggly arrows so the icinga2::server::service class gets applied. 10 years ago
  Nick Chappell 995f4877a7 Added a subsection for server service parameters. 10 years ago
  Nick Chappell 616784a032 Added a directory resource for /etc/icinga2/zones.d/. 10 years ago
  Nick Chappell 5d5209883e Added a directory resource for /etc/icinga2/scripts/. 10 years ago
  Nick Chappell 01bab8b187 Added a directory resource for /etc/icinga2/pki/. 10 years ago
  Nick Chappell 414849941d Added a directory resource for /etc/icinga2/features-enabled. 10 years ago
  Nick Chappell 6489063193 Added a file resource for /etc/icinga2/features-available/. 10 years ago
  Nick Chappell 42af2a2f95 Added a file resource for /etc/icinga2/conf.d/. 10 years ago
  Nick Chappell 5a6e78d47d Added a file resource for /etc/icinga2/icinga2.conf. 10 years ago
  Nick Chappell 82a3cf983c Added a directory resource for /etc/icinga2/. 10 years ago
  Nick Chappell d4f6484702 Uncomment chaining arrows so that we apply the icinga2::server::config class after the icinga2::server::install class. 10 years ago
  Nick Chappell 061fffb235 Added parameters that will get used in directory resources for /etc/icinga2/pki/ and /etc/icinga2/scripts/. 10 years ago
  Nick Chappell 27ba602386 Added a template for /etc/icinga2/icinga2.conf. 10 years ago
  Nick Chappell 8d6deb2a16 Added file and directory owner, group and mode parameters. 10 years ago
  Nick Chappell 1d3b9a1942 Added server config parameter subsection. 10 years ago
  Nick Chappell c1483d1034 Include the ::server class, not the ::params class. 10 years ago
  Nick Chappell d53c1e0bb8 Merge branch 'feature/icinga2_client' into develop 10 years ago
  Nick Chappell cca69e86fa Added a template for NRPE command definitions. 10 years ago
  Nick Chappell e0e6d48018 Added a template for nrpe.cfg. 10 years ago
  Nick Chappell 4e8d08e186 Added a defined type for NRPE plugins. 10 years ago
  Nick Chappell 3f1ecdab02 Added icinga2::client::service class. 10 years ago
  Nick Chappell 2de27c7b07 Added icinga2::client::config. 10 years ago
  Nick Chappell 8525d09a4b Added a defined type for NRPE command definitions. 10 years ago